U.S. athletes and attendees at the Beijing Winter Games will likely be forced to use technology linked to Chinese Communist Party repression thanks to selections by China and the International Olympic Committee.
The 2022 Games have been dubbed the “Genocide Olympics” by leaders and activists who believe the competition should not be held in a country responsible for a host of human rights abuses. The United States concluded that the CCP is conducting a genocide against Uyghur Muslims and other minorities in Xinjiang in western China.
